Output cfc5befaafa7993790bc468f173f76c8c3cb9cd8875a0ab8e1f5726dce1258c4:8

value
1594323
script pubkey
OP_0 OP_PUSHBYTES_20 efde204adeb22e2b82c32438fb723bbf94626fd1
address
bc1qal0zqjk7kghzhqkrysu0ku3mh72xym73r7w7ju
transaction
cfc5befaafa7993790bc468f173f76c8c3cb9cd8875a0ab8e1f5726dce1258c4
spent
true